Inadvertently putting away the keys to your car is one of the most frequent reasons for a lockout. This is particularly true for people who are prone to misplacing items, like car keys. This can be prevented by keeping your keys on a chain or in a pouch you wear around your neck. You should also double-check to make sure that your keys aren't inside the vehicle prior to locking it.

Another common cause of a car lockout is a malfunctioning lock. This can be caused by many factors, including dirt or rust that has built up in the lock mechanism. Lubricants help to remove the debris, making it easier to turn the key. You should also check the battery in your car as well as its remote key system frequently to avoid this kind of issue.

A new car key could cost you anything from $10 to $150 or more, based on the type of key you want and the location. Locksmiths typically cost less for a metal blank key that is cut at most hardware stores. It could take just 10 minutes. However, newer keys may require programming by the dealer or an auto locksmith. They are generally more expensive, and require a code that may only come from the owner's manual or the dealership.

It's also a good idea to keep your registration or title on hand in case you lose your car keys. Possessing this proof of ownership will speed up the process in the event that you need to replace keys. The locksmith will need to know the year model, make and year of your vehicle along with the number of your vehicle identification or VIN.
